
There’s something kitschy-catchy-cool-real about Baby Dayliner (real name Ethan Marunas) that I dig. The pompadour’d New Yorker got his name from a Big Daddy Kane record. This one-man band has a voice that sounds like Ian Curtis, croons and looks like a smooth Rat Packer, and sings hip-hop hyperbole over early New Order-esque 80’s synthesizer beats. All my favorites wrapped up in one, he’s like a talented one-man performance karaoke show. His new album, Critics Pass Away, is out today on Brassland.
I love this description: “Pitched bizzarely between caberet crooning and lo-fi hiphop karaoke, Ethan’s low-slung voice has a resounding impact on his songs, filling every with moment earnest passion. Imagine Frank Sinatra living it up with Bernard Sumner in Compton circa 1984.”
